Senior Cybersecurity Engineer - Security Operations Engineering at General Motors
GM’s Cybersecurity Team is dedicated to safeguarding the company’s global information assets, networks, and infrastructure. Our mission is to proactively defend GM against evolving cyber threats through strategic leadership, technical excellence, and innovative risk management. We are looking for cybersecurity professionals with advanced expertise who can drive enterprise security initiatives and influence organizational resilience.
We are seeking a highly skilled Senior Cybersecurity Engineer with deep expertise in systems development, cybersecurity, and modern software engineering practices. This role requires a seasoned professional capable of designing, building, and maintaining secure, scalable platforms while integrating advanced technologies such as AI and data enrichment into security operations.
What You'll Do
Platform Engineering & Development
- Design, develop, and maintain security-focused platforms using scripting languages, C++, and Rust.
- Implement modern development processes (CI/CD, DevOps, Agile) to ensure efficient and reliable delivery.
- Build scalable solutions across Linux-based environments and cloud-native architectures.
Systems Integration
- Integrate diverse systems using APIs, webhooks, and other communication protocols.
- Develop and maintain integrations with AI-driven tools and data enrichment platforms to enhance SecOps capabilities.
- Ensure interoperability across heterogeneous environments and security tools.
Security Operations
- Collaborate with SecOps teams to design and implement advanced monitoring, detection, and response solutions.
- Troubleshoot complex systems and resolve performance, reliability, and security issues.
- Apply cybersecurity best practices to safeguard infrastructure and applications.
Infrastructure & Cloud
- Architect and manage cloud-based environments (AWS, Azure, GCP) with a focus on security and scalability.
- Optimize Linux OS and kernel-level configurations for performance and resilience.
- Automate infrastructure provisioning and configuration management.
Your Skills & Abilities (Required Qualifications)
- Bachelor’s degree in computer science or a related field, or equivalent professional experience.
- 7+ years in systems development, with a proven track record of delivering complex solutions.
- Minimum 4+ years in SecOps or cybersecurity-focused roles.
- Strong programming skills in scripting languages, C++, and Rust.
- Solid understanding of Linux OS internals and kernel-level operations.
- Hands-on experience with cloud development and architecture (AWS, Azure, GCP).
- Proficiency in troubleshooting complex distributed systems.
- Experience integrating systems via APIs, webhooks, and other protocols.
- Familiarity with AI-driven integrations and data enrichment workflows.
- Strong problem-solving and analytical abilities.
- Excellent communication and collaboration skills.
- Ability to work in fast-paced, dynamic environments.
What Will Give You a Competitive Edge (Preferred Qualifications)
- Experience with containerization (Docker, Kubernetes).
- Knowledge of security frameworks and compliance standards (NIST, ISO, SOC2).
- Familiarity with SIEM, SOAR, EDR, and other SecOps platforms.
- Contributions to open-source projects or security communities.
